MP continuing to take to the streets

Carla Lockhart MP • October 18, 2023

Upper Bann MP Carla Lockhart has been out and about across the constituency in recent weeks, delivering a range of contact cards and resident updates that outline areas of work currently being pursued for local communities.

The DUP representative said:


“Whilst time at Westminster is invaluable for engaging with Government Ministers on issues impacting upon Northern Ireland and my constituents, I am always keen to ensure that people across Upper Bann know that I am here to help on the issues directly impacting upon them and their day to day lives.

 

Over the recess period for the various Conference events held by the political parties, I have been continuing to get out and about right across Upper Bann to engage with people. This has seen thousands of contact cards and resident update letters being delivered. My offices in Lurgan and Portadown are here to help people from the entire area, and I would encourage anyone with any issue on which they need assistance to reach out to my offices. We will always do what we can to help.

 

I will continue with this doorstep engagements over the coming weeks and months – it never stops, but is a key part of my work as Member of Parliament.

 

I want to thank all those who have helped me in this work – having a strong team of volunteers is essential and I greatly appreciate the help I have been given over recent weeks.”
